Mariners' Pat Light: Heading to Mariners
Light was claimed off waivers by the Mariners on Saturday, Ryan Divish of The Seattle Times reports.
Analysis:
Light was designated for assignment by the Pirates on June 10, but his passable 3.76 ERA with Pittsburgh's Triple-A affiliate caught the Mariners' eye. He has a live arm, routinely sitting in the mid 90s with his fastball, although he hasn't been able to translate any of his minor-league success to the big leagues. To make room for him on the active roster, Ryne Harper was designated for assignment.
